epa02121910 Thai anti government red shirt protesters fill the main road intersection as they listen to a leader speakas they occupy the upmarket shopping area of Ratchaprasong, forcing shops to close, in downtown Bangkok, Thailand, 18 April, 2010. The protesters are refusing to leave the areahave prepared forcesweapons ready to retaliate against a Thai army move to remove them. The stalemate comes after 10 April violence with the army which claimed 24 livesinjured over 800. Most of the protesters are supporters of coup ousted former Prime Minister Thaksin Shinawatraare calling on the current government led by Abhisit Vejjajiva to step downcall new elections.
